Deliver programs and services that enhance quality of life and promote community engagement, innovation, education, and agricultural development.The Bezanson Agricultural Society (BAS), established in 1981 through the merger of the Bezanson Hall Committee and the Curling Club, operates as a non-profit under the Alberta Agricultural Societies Act.
The communityโs original hall was built in 1923 and rebuilt as the Memorial Hall in 1949 after a fire. Named in honour of those who served in World Wars I and II, the Memorial Hall has long been a central gathering place. It was expanded in 1990 to include a dining area and commercial kitchen, renovated again in 2016, and further enhanced in 2018 with the addition of the 16,000-sq-ft Knelsen Centre. This expansion introduced a regulation-size gymnasium suitable for college-level sports, tournaments, weddings, concerts, memorials, fundraisers, and more.
The Bezanson Community Event Centre now features a spacious lobby for community activities, a Gymnasium and the Memorial Hall, accommodating up to 1000 guests and supporting meetings, fitness programs, and private events. Both spaces include fully equipped commercial kitchens.
Outdoor amenities include a gazebo, horse-riding arena, and ball diamond, with camping available for facility users.

BAS owns the Event Centre which is a hub of action, community initiatives and events and partners with community organizations.
The 4H Club and Parents & Tots program are housed in the Memorial Hall.
It is a rental facility for weddings, funerals, family reunions, meetings, fundraisers, fitness, recreational and educational programs and community events.
It is utilized by the Bezanson School for cooking programs, gym use and curriculum.
The horse arena hosts clinics and an annual horse show.
BAS hosts children/youth softball and soccer programs, sports and rec activities, Summer Camps, Farm Safety programs, Bezanson Spring & Christmas Market; hosts pickleball, basketball & volleyball leagues and family gym activities.
